Do Cats Need Omega Supplements?

 


Who said that cats do not need supplements or added vitamins and minerals? They do, especially as they age because they experience more issues with their health. One food supplement you can give your cats is omega. 

Omega offers several health benefits for your furry felines as your health is improved by consuming omega-3 and omega-6.

Cats can benefit from three omega-3 fatty acids. What are these, and what exactly can they do?

DHA - This acid serves as the foundational part of the brain. DHA helps promote vision development and improvement of the central nervous system.

EPA - This acid improves joint health and reduces inflammation in the different parts of the body. EPA helps prevent chronic, long-term illnesses due to mild inflammation.

ALA - This acid stands for alpha-linolenic acid. In most cases, cats have to convert ALA into either EPA or DHA, so it can be useful.
